Transaction 31695636abe8bf31fbd4856e04e1f802440c0c01ea764e365e9306233dc8fd77
1 Input
1 Output
-
31695636abe8bf31fbd4856e04e1f802440c0c01ea764e365e9306233dc8fd77:0
- value
- 1408098
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 edc3f8ed55fbf715ab5a588a57dc8339e1175f5e OP_EQUAL
- address
- 3PNCqQYCigN37Y7ybJnuwYMccGGbhMFtT5